Future maintainers should understand why each third-party archive is mirrored internally and why network access is disabled during builds — shortcuts here will silently break reproducibility. Before changing any toolchain definition, read the migration design doc, the pinning policy, and the cache invalidation notes, all collected on the internal page below.

operations page: https://confluence.lumicsys.internal/projects/display/projects/display

// KeyspinDaemon — rotation window ceiling (discussed at weekly eng sync)
//
// Caps how long a secret may remain live before Keyspin forces rotation.
// Raising this requires sign-off from the platform group at Marrowgate;
// lowering it is safe but will spike rotation traffic on the vault tier.
// Any change must be logged against the build token recorded below.

session token of kafop-yahop = htk4_fa63

Welcome, plugin authors. Cyclomere Rebalancer computes overnight van routes that move bikes from full docks to empty ones, and your plugin can supply custom demand forecasts or routing heuristics through the forecast API. Plugins run in a sandbox and must be packaged as signed archives before the registry will list them. Please review the packaging guide carefully. Sign your first archive with the key below.

signing key of bahaf-bagaf = bky19_uiUxDExuKwEKEZfEG19

**Q: The docs linter (Proseguard) keeps flagging my security review notes — why?**

A: Proseguard treats anything that looks like an embedded secret as a hard error, even in review drafts. It's noisy but intentional: reviewers kept pasting live credentials into wiki pages. You can suppress a finding with an inline waiver comment, but waivers themselves need to be unlocked per document. To unlock waiver mode on this page, enter the passphrase shown just below.

vault phrase of tagag-yadup = ralys-caseth-novys-istael

# Approvals: Password Reset Flow Revamp

Hey release folks — before the revamped reset flow in Lockmere ships, a few boxes need ticking. Security review of the new token expiry logic is done, and the copy changes passed the accessibility pass last sprint. UX signed off on the shortened email template, though they grumbled about the button color. What's left: the staged rollout plan needs one final approval, and nothing goes to production without it. The final approval rests with the person named below.

named custodian: Tamys Rusdor Tamix